Abstract
Calculation of the phase diagram for saturated aqueous multi‐ion solutions of strong electrolytes, based upon use of the thermodynamic solubility products, is illustrated for the four‐ion system: Na+, K+, Mg++, SO4=. Solid phases are identified along with the ion concentrations of the associated saturated solutions.Keywords
